    In my nursing program, the professors encouraged us to wait as long as possible to get an epidural if we're going to get one. The epidural numbs the area which makes it harder for the mother to feel how to push, ultimately prolonging labor. They told us there was a correlation between epidural use and prolonged labor. What are your thoughts on this? Is it true?

  • @drjennale

    @drjennale

    7 жыл бұрын

    +comingalong slowly Yes this is true, you want to be in active labor before getting the epidural. At the same time, there does come a point where the patient is too far along and would not be able to get the epidural.

    Can I ask what an audition rotation is? I'm going into med school this fall but I have never heard of that!

  • @drjennale

    @drjennale

    7 жыл бұрын

    +Alyssa Christine Audition Rotation are like Sub-I's (sub-internships). You do these early in your fourth year at the hospitals/programs you wish to do residency at - this allows the residency programs to get to know you and possibly gives you an advantage while applying.
